This video is as much about having a direction and following your passion in life as it is about the blades. It’s a view into the world of Murray Carter who was born in Canada, travelled to Japan for Karate and wound up being the only non-japanese apprentice in 16 generations of Yoshimoto blade smiths.

Around the start of the year Chase Hawk left Vans to join an ever expanding team of riders over at Etnies. At the time not a whole lot more than a couple of photos and a formal announcement was made. The reason? this video below. Having the extra time Chase teamed up with filmer Mike Manzoori to put together an edit worthy of Chase’s riding. The video over nine minutes in length, features an intro from fellow team members like Corey Martinez, Nathan Williams and Aaron Ross. Then it winds up to a full section with killer tunes by Black Cobra to compliment Chases’ effortless style, amazing bike control and his ability to appear comfortable on anything he rides. The video ends with a bunch of second angles, behind the scenes clips and a hint of a third Etnies project. This is definitely one to watch.
